The Importance Of Biosecurity In Africa

Biosecurity is a critical issue that affects not only the health of individuals but also the economy and environment of a region In Africa, biosecurity measures are of particular importance due to the continent’s unique combination of biodiversity and potential risks from infectious diseases As such, the concept of biosecurity in Africa encompasses a wide range of practices aimed at protecting human, animal, and plant health, as well as the environment.

One of the key aspects of biosecurity in Africa is the prevention and control of infectious diseases With a large number of animal and plant species in the region, the risk of disease transmission is high Diseases such as avian influenza, foot-and-mouth disease, and Rift Valley fever can have devastating effects on livestock populations, leading to economic losses and food insecurity In addition, emerging diseases such as Ebola and Zika pose a significant threat to human health in Africa.

To address these challenges, African countries have developed comprehensive biosecurity strategies that focus on disease surveillance, early detection, and rapid response For example, the African Union’s Integrated Disease Surveillance and Response (IDSR) framework aims to strengthen national capacities for disease detection and control By improving laboratory infrastructure, training healthcare workers, and establishing early warning systems, countries can better prevent the spread of infectious diseases.

Another aspect of biosecurity in Africa is the management of invasive species Invasive plants, animals, and pathogens can have significant ecological and economic impacts on native biodiversity and agriculture For example, the fall armyworm has emerged as a major pest in Africa, causing damage to maize and other crops By implementing strict quarantine measures, monitoring invasive species, and promoting sustainable agriculture practices, countries can reduce the spread of harmful organisms and protect native ecosystems.

African countries must comply with international standards and regulations to ensure the safety of food products for domestic consumption and export By implementing good agricultural practices, food hygiene standards, and quality control measures, countries can improve food safety and protect public health.

In addition to these challenges, climate change poses a significant threat to biosecurity in Africa As temperatures rise and weather patterns shift, the distribution of pests and diseases is expected to change For example, the spread of malaria and other vector-borne diseases may increase as mosquito populations expand into new areas By adopting climate-smart agriculture practices, promoting sustainable land management, and enhancing resilience to extreme weather events, countries can mitigate the impacts of climate change on biosecurity.
